CONDITIONS OF DAILY LIFE: THE FACTORS DEFINING LIFE
Abstract
This article reveals the meaning of the definition “daily life” which gains more and more distribution in modern humanitarian knowledge in order to define the interdisciplinary field, whereby researches of macro and microhistorical synthesises are realised. There is a huge number of attempts to adapt methods of cultural science, sociology and psychology to get historical knowledge. The author pays much attention to the analysis of different components of daily life conditions from the point of view of their main or minor influence.Key words
